Abstract

Casual workers, better known as freelance workers, are human resources that have special specifications using body power possessed by Public Corporation of BULOG as a loading and unloading force of commodity goods, as well as processing units of food commodities in warehouses. This research is included in a quantitative descriptive study with a population of casual worker warehouses totaling 230 people in this study taken 50% as a source of data as many as 115 people. The data used in this study is primary data with a questionnaire method for respondents. Data is processed using IBM SPSS Statistics 17 multiple linear test. Based on the results of multiple linear regression tests, it shows that Job Training, Work Environment and Work Compensation partially influence the performance of casual worker warehouses at the Sub-Division of Regional Division of Surakarta. While the work discipline partially does not affect the performance of casual worker warehouses at the Sub Division of Surakarta Regional Office of Logistics, which is indicated by the significance of job training 0.002
